Output 512f67667a1ff970caa89ed060890310107fb9194b336a22bb281433364fb414:45

value
128858
script pubkey
OP_0 OP_PUSHBYTES_20 1ebd103b9de88da197b281dfc6dda87d97121164
address
bc1qr673qwuaazx6r9ajs80udhdg0kt3yyty8yzxt8
transaction
512f67667a1ff970caa89ed060890310107fb9194b336a22bb281433364fb414
spent
true